CHANGELOG - Release Cadence Updates & Vault 2.0.0
Rosemary Wang and Michael Kosir (developer advocates at HashiCorp, an IBM Company) discuss what's new in product release cadences, Packer 1.15, Consul 1.22.6, and the release candidate for Vault 2.0.0. CHANGELOG - Agent Skills & Terraform Enterprise 1.2
Rosemary Wang and Michael Kosir (developer advocates at HashiCorp, an IBM Company) discuss how to use Terraform and Packer agent skills, explorer in Terraform Enterprise 1.2, and caching in Vault Secrets Operator 1.3.0. CHANGELOG - HCP Terraform & Vault 1.21.2
Rosemary Wang and Michael Kosir (developer advocates at HashiCorp, an IBM Company) discuss what's new in HCP Terraform, Terraform, Vault, and the Vault ecosystem including remote state sharing across projects, ephemeral resources in the Vault provider, and a sneak peek at the deprecated attribute in Terraform.
